Innovative design of mechanical products based on VE/TRIZ

  To realize the design of mechanical products, a new process model of product improvement and innovation was proposed based on Theory of Inventive Problem Solving (TRIZ) and Value Engineering (VE).The analysis phase, the design phase and the evaluation phase were included in this model.The analysis phase was the key to the whole framework.Functional Analysis System Technology (FAST) and component-based functional analysis were the two commonly used methods of system analysis.Problems were exposed by analyzing the system.Then TRIZ theory problem-solving tools could be used to propose innovative solutions.Finally, the solutions function and cost need to be evaluated.As a case study, an innovative design of glue-spray device was achieved by application of the proposed framework.
